The Village of Albany had a population of 1,336 as of July 1, 2022.
The primary coordinate point for Albany is located at latitude 30.5044 and longitude -90.5823 in Livingston Parish. The formal boundaries for the Village of Albany encompass a land area of 1.12 sq. miles and a water area of 0 sq. miles. Livingston Parish is in the Central time zone (GMT -6). The elevation is 39 feet.
The Village of Albany has a C1 Census Class Code which indicates an active incorporated place that does not serve as a county subdivision equivalent. It also has a Functional Status Code of "A" which identifies an active government providing primary general-purpose functions.
The Village of Albany is located within Parish Governing Authority District 9, a minor civil division (MCD) of Livingston Parish.
